U.S. Admiral Who Told Turkey Massacres of Armenians Must Cease Rear-Admiral Mark L. Bristol

Turkey received an informal warning recently from Rear-Admiral Mark L. Bristol, commander of the United States naval forces in Turkey, that massacres of Armenians must cease. According to Paris dispatches this caused quite a flurry in the Supreme Council of the Peace Conference. American interference in Turkey thru missions and otherwise, although the United States has shown no disposition to accept the mandate for the administration of any Turkish territory, was sharply criticized.
